在数字化转型的浪潮中,企业越来越依赖数据驱动的决策。然而,数据孤岛、数据冗余以及数据不一致等问题,使得企业难以从海量数据中提取有价值的信息。指标溯源分析作为一种重要的数据分析方法,能够帮助企业从复杂的业务系统中追踪关键指标的来源,揭示数据背后的业务逻辑,从而为决策提供支持。
本文将深入探讨指标溯源分析的技术实现与算法优化,帮助企业更好地理解和应用这一技术。
一、指标溯源分析的定义与作用
指标溯源分析是一种通过对业务指标的全生命周期管理,从数据产生到数据使用的全过程进行追踪的技术。其核心目标是帮助企业了解数据的来源、数据的流向以及数据的质量,从而实现数据的透明化和可追溯性。
1.1 指标溯源分析的定义
指标溯源分析是指通过对业务指标的分解和分析,追踪指标的来源、计算方式、数据流向以及数据质量的过程。它能够帮助企业从数据中提取有价值的信息,揭示数据背后的业务逻辑。
1.2 指标溯源分析的作用
- 数据透明化:通过追踪指标的来源和流向,企业能够清晰地了解数据的全生命周期。
- 数据质量管理:通过分析数据的质量,企业可以发现数据中的异常值和错误,从而提高数据的准确性。
- 业务决策支持:通过分解和分析指标,企业可以更好地理解业务的运行状况,从而为决策提供支持。
二、指标溯源分析的技术实现
指标溯源分析的技术实现主要包括数据建模、数据清洗、数据关联分析以及数据可视化等几个方面。
2.1 数据建模
数据建模是指标溯源分析的基础。通过构建数据模型,企业可以将复杂的业务逻辑转化为数据模型,从而实现对数据的统一管理和分析。
- 数据模型的设计:数据模型的设计需要考虑业务需求、数据来源以及数据流向等因素。常见的数据模型包括星型模型、雪花模型等。
- 数据模型的优化:数据模型的优化需要根据业务需求的变化进行调整,以确保数据模型能够满足企业的分析需求。
2.2 数据清洗
数据清洗是指标溯源分析的重要环节。通过清洗数据,企业可以消除数据中的噪声和冗余,从而提高数据的质量。
- 数据清洗的方法:数据清洗的方法包括重复数据删除、空值处理、异常值检测等。
- 数据清洗的工具:常见的数据清洗工具包括Python的Pandas库、SQL等。
2.3 数据关联分析
数据关联分析是指标溯源分析的核心。通过分析数据之间的关联关系,企业可以发现数据中的潜在规律,从而为决策提供支持。
- 关联规则挖掘:关联规则挖掘是一种常用的数据关联分析方法,可以通过挖掘数据中的频繁项集来发现数据之间的关联关系。
- 路径分析:路径分析是一种通过分析数据流向来发现数据关联关系的方法,常用于追踪指标的来源和流向。
2.4 数据可视化
数据可视化是指标溯源分析的重要输出方式。通过可视化技术,企业可以更直观地了解数据的分布、数据的流向以及数据的关联关系。
- 可视化工具:常见的可视化工具包括Tableau、Power BI、ECharts等。
- 可视化方法:常见的可视化方法包括柱状图、折线图、散点图、网络图等。
三、指标溯源分析的算法优化
为了提高指标溯源分析的效率和准确性,企业需要对算法进行优化。
3.1 特征选择
特征选择是指标溯源分析中常用的一种算法优化方法。通过选择与目标指标相关的特征,企业可以减少计算量,提高分析效率。
- 特征选择的方法:特征选择的方法包括过滤法、包裹法、嵌入法等。
- 特征选择的工具:常见的特征选择工具包括Python的Scikit-learn库、XGBoost等。
3.2 模型优化
模型优化是指标溯源分析中常用的另一种算法优化方法。通过优化模型参数,企业可以提高模型的预测精度和解释能力。
- 模型优化的方法:模型优化的方法包括网格搜索、随机搜索、贝叶斯优化等。
- 模型优化的工具:常见的模型优化工具包括Python的GridSearchCV、RandomizedSearchCV等。
3.3 分布式计算
随着数据规模的不断扩大,传统的单机计算已经无法满足企业的分析需求。因此,企业需要采用分布式计算技术来提高计算效率。
- 分布式计算框架:常见的分布式计算框架包括Hadoop、Spark等。
- 分布式计算的优势:分布式计算可以将数据分散到多个计算节点上,从而提高计算效率。
四、指标溯源分析的应用场景
指标溯源分析在多个领域都有广泛的应用,包括金融、医疗、教育、制造等。
4.1 金融领域
在金融领域,指标溯源分析可以用于风险控制、交易监控、客户画像等。
- 风险控制:通过分析客户的信用评分,企业可以发现潜在的风险。
- 交易监控:通过分析交易数据,企业可以发现异常交易行为,从而防范金融犯罪。
4.2 医疗领域
在医疗领域,指标溯源分析可以用于疾病预测、患者管理、医疗资源优化等。
- 疾病预测:通过分析患者的医疗数据,企业可以预测患者可能患上的疾病。
- 患者管理:通过分析患者的医疗数据,企业可以制定个性化的治疗方案。
4.3 教育领域
在教育领域,指标溯源分析可以用于学生绩效评估、教学效果分析、教育资源优化等。
- 学生绩效评估:通过分析学生的学习数据,企业可以评估学生的学习效果。
- 教学效果分析:通过分析教师的教学数据,企业可以评估教师的教学效果。
五、总结与展望
指标溯源分析作为一种重要的数据分析方法,已经在多个领域得到了广泛的应用。随着技术的不断发展,指标溯源分析的应用场景将会更加广泛,分析的效率和准确性也将会不断提高。
对于企业来说,要想更好地应用指标溯源分析技术,需要从以下几个方面入手:
- 加强数据建模能力:企业需要加强数据建模能力,以便更好地理解和分析数据。
- 优化算法:企业需要不断优化算法,以提高分析的效率和准确性。
- 加强数据可视化能力:企业需要加强数据可视化能力,以便更好地将分析结果呈现给决策者。
总之,指标溯源分析是一项复杂但又非常重要的技术,企业需要投入更多的资源和精力来研究和应用这一技术。
申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。